Juvenile Llama Diet: Feeding Growing Llamas Safely
- Growing llamas do best on a forage-first diet: good grass hay or pasture, fresh water, and plain loose salt, with only small amounts of llama-specific concentrate when growth, forage quality, or body condition call for it.
- Young llamas have higher protein needs than adults. Extension guidance for camelids places growth-stage protein around 13-14% of diet dry matter, while forage should still make up the bulk of the ration.
- Avoid cattle, goat, and many mixed-livestock feeds. Camelids are sensitive to copper excess, and ionophores such as monensin or salinomycin can be highly toxic.
- A practical US cost range for feeding a growing llama is about $35-$120 per month, depending on pasture access, hay quality, and whether a llama-specific pellet is needed.
- Call your vet promptly if a juvenile llama is not gaining well, seems weak, develops bent or painful limbs, has diarrhea, stops chewing cud, or struggles after a feed change.
The Details
Young llamas are still building bone, muscle, and a healthy forestomach, so their diet should be steady, fiber-rich, and matched to life stage. Rutgers notes that the growth stage runs from birth to about 3 years of age, with feed intake around 1.8-2.0% of body weight on a dry-matter basis. During growth, camelids generally need more protein than adults, with pasture and hay making up the bulk of the diet. In practice, that means most juveniles do best with quality grass hay or pasture, clean water at all times, and plain loose salt that is easy to consume.
Concentrates are not automatically required for every growing llama. They are most useful when forage quality is poor, growth is lagging, weather is harsh, or the cria is recently weaned and needs extra nutritional support. If you do supplement, use a llama- or camelid-specific pellet rather than cattle, goat, or mixed-stock feed. Camelids are vulnerable to copper imbalance, and feeds containing ionophores such as monensin or salinomycin can be highly toxic.
Some growing llamas also need closer attention to vitamin D and selenium status, especially in northern climates, during winter, or when heavy fiber coat and limited sun exposure reduce vitamin D production. Merck notes that vitamin D deficiency in rapidly growing crias can be associated with poor growth, angular limb deformities, kyphosis, and reluctance to move. Because both deficiency and over-supplementation can cause harm, supplements should be chosen with your vet after reviewing forage, region, and the rest of the ration.
How Much Is Safe?
A safe amount depends on the llama's age, weight, growth rate, forage quality, and whether the animal is nursing, weaned, or already on pasture full time. As a starting point, extension guidance for camelids places total dry-matter intake around 1.8-2.0% of body weight per day. For many juvenile llamas, most of that should come from forage. On dry lot, camelids may eat roughly 3-5 pounds of hay daily, though larger and faster-growing youngsters may need more over time.
If extra calories or protein are needed, add them gradually. A llama-specific pellet is safer than sweet feed or generic grain mixes. Commercial camelid feeds commonly direct intake at about 0.5% of body weight or more when used to help meet nutrient needs, but that does not mean every juvenile should receive that amount. Your vet can help you decide whether your llama needs no concentrate, a small top-dress, or a more structured growth ration.
Avoid sudden feed changes, free-choice grain, and heavy alfalfa feeding without a plan. Small amounts of alfalfa can be useful for growing camelids, but very rich diets can upset digestion or contribute to urinary stone risk in some animals. A good rule is to make changes over 7-10 days, keep forage available, and reassess body condition and growth every few weeks rather than chasing weight gain too quickly.
Signs of a Problem
Poor nutrition in a growing llama may show up as slow growth, weight loss, a rough hair coat, pot-bellied appearance, low energy, or reduced interest in feed. Digestive warning signs include diarrhea, bloating, reduced cud chewing, teeth grinding, or acting uncomfortable after concentrates or rich pasture are introduced. These signs matter more in juveniles because they have less nutritional reserve than mature animals.
Bone and muscle problems are especially important in young camelids. Call your vet if you notice stiffness, reluctance to rise or walk, bowed or angular limbs, back arching, weakness, tremors, or sudden exercise intolerance. Merck specifically warns that vitamin D deficiency in rapidly growing crias can cause diminished growth, angular limb deformities, kyphosis, and reluctance to move.
See your vet immediately if a juvenile llama stops eating, cannot stand normally, chokes on pellets, has severe diarrhea, shows signs of colic, or may have eaten feed meant for cattle or other livestock. Feeds containing ionophores are an emergency risk for camelids. Even when signs seem mild, a young llama that is not growing as expected deserves an exam, weight check, and ration review before the problem becomes harder to correct.
Safer Alternatives
If you are trying to support growth safely, the best alternative to rich grain mixes is usually better forage management. Offer clean grass hay or well-managed pasture as the foundation, then add a small amount of alfalfa hay only when extra protein or calcium is needed for growth. Plain loose salt and fresh water should stay available at all times.
When forage alone is not enough, a camelid-specific pellet is a safer option than sweet feed, cattle feed, or random farm-store mixes. Look for a product labeled for llamas or camelids, with moderate protein and high fiber, and follow the label carefully. Other helpful alternatives include forage testing, slow-feed hay systems, and scheduled body-weight or body-condition checks with your vet. If your juvenile llama has special needs after weaning, illness, or poor growth, ask your vet whether a conservative forage-first plan, a standard growth pellet, or a more advanced nutrition workup makes the most sense for your herd and budget.
